Ukrainian armed forces struck a residential area in the Belgorod region

Photo: SBR Ukraine Russia

On the evening of April 20, a powerful explosion thundered in Belgorod. As Russkaya Vesna writes, the blow was inflicted by Ukrainian troops on a residential area of ​​the city at the Vatutin-Gubkin intersection.

As can be seen in the images, there is a deep crater near the multi-storey buildings, and the road surface is also destroyed.

According to the Baza Telegram channel, as a result of an explosion in Belgorod, part of a house on Shalandina Street was damaged, shell fragments were found in one of the apartments, and the house was evacuated .

The operational services are working on the spot, the place of the explosion has been cordoned off by the police. No casualties were reported. Not far from the site of the explosion are the medical unit of the Ministry of Internal Affairs and the Belgorod TV tower.

Governor Gladkov later commented on the incident.

“There was an explosion. According to initial information, there were no casualties. A huge funnel with a radius of 20 meters formed at the intersection of one of the central streets. The glazing of a nearby building was damaged, the explosion damaged several parked cars and knocked down power lines, he said.
